Bill Summary

As introduced, requires that on and after July 1, 2025, a minor who is enrolled in TennCare medicaid or the CoverKids program remains eligible for TennCare medicaid and the CoverKids program until the minor reaches 18 years of age; prohibits the bureau from subjecting the minor to a redetermination of eligibility or disenrollment except under certain circumstances; requires the director to submit any necessary federal waiver request by December 31, 2024. - Amends TCA Title 71.

AI Summary

This bill requires that, starting on July 1, 2025, minors enrolled in Tennessee's Medicaid (TennCare) or the state's Children's Health Insurance Program (CoverKids) remain eligible for these programs until they reach 18 years of age. The bill prohibits the state's Bureau of TennCare from subjecting these minors to eligibility redetermination or disenrollment, except under certain circumstances, such as a parent's request, the minor's death, or residency change. The bill also requires the director of TennCare to submit any necessary federal waivers to implement this change by December 31, 2024.
